1778 Capt Cook Antique Print Matavia Bay & Boats in Tahiti French Polynesia 1773 Italy Relations between Cook\\\'s crew andTitle : Vue de Taiti et de plusieurs Pirogues De Cette Isle (View of the Island of Tahiti and canoes) Size: 15in x 7 1 2in (380mm x 190mm) Ref #: 21576 Date : 1778 Condition: (A+) Fine Condition Description: This large original copper plate engraved antique print a view of Matavia Bay, on the Island of Tahiti, with various canoes & boats, visited by Captain James Cook in August 1773, during his 2nd Voyage of Discovery to the South Seas, was engraved
